Before diving into the top suppliers, it's important to understand what sets carbide core bits apart. These bits are designed with a core barrel that extracts a cylindrical sample of rock or soil, making them indispensable for geological analysis, mineral exploration, and construction planning. The "carbide" in their name refers to tungsten carbide, a material known for its hardness and resistance to wear—properties that allow the bits to tackle tough formations like granite, basalt, and limestone without losing sharpness quickly. Two common variants you'll encounter are impregnated core bits and surface set core bits . Impregnated bits have diamond particles embedded throughout the matrix, ideal for hard, abrasive rock, while surface set bits have diamonds bonded to the surface, better suited for softer to medium formations.
